Eagle Wings

Ex. 19:4 (NIV) ‘You yourselves have seen what I did to Egypt, and how I carried you on eagles’ wings and brought you to myself.

"Eagle wing power as revealed in the Scriptures is a symbol of the Holy Spirit in His manifestation to the people of God as a deliverer.

Isa 63:9-10 (NIV) In all their distress he too was distressed, and the angel of his presence saved them. In his love and mercy he redeemed them; he lifted them up and carried them all the days of old.

The significance of eagle wing power in the case of Israel’s escape from the power of the oppressive Egypt is shown in the covering of the blood of the sprinkled blood from the Passover lamb.

This protection carried them through the Red Sea and guided them through the wilderness for forty years. The deliverance power fed them with manna in the wilderness and gave them water from the rock. Their clothes did not wear out nor was sickness found among them.

Deu 32:11 (NIV) like an eagle that stirs up its nest and hovers over its young, that spreads its wings to catch them and carries them on its pinions.

Here the Lord is likened to a great eagle as he hovers over His children.

Isa 40:31 (NIV) but those who hope in the LORD will renew their strength. They will soar on wings like eagles; they will run and not grow weary, they will walk and not be faint.

All these references speak of the work of the Holy Spirit.

The final use of eagle is found in Rev 12:14.

Rev 12:14 (NIV) The woman was given the two wings of a great eagle, so that she might fly to the place prepared for her in the desert, where she would be taken care of for a time, times and half a time, out of the serpent’s reach.

The same power that carried Israel out of Egypt will also carry the perfected church into the wilderness so that she will be protected from the terrors of the great tribulation.

The type of an eagle is fitting … An eagle protects its young with its own body. So Christ protects His saints.

The eagle has great courage. It also uses wisdom in taking its prey and it flies very high seeing things from afar. It is an enemy of the serpent.
